Twenty-seven BC students were awarded prizes in the first-ever Bethlehem Chamber of Commerce Scavenger Hunt, a collaboration between marketing students at BCHS and the Bethlehem Chamber. Students in grades 7-12 in Bethlehem competed for prizes with students in the Ravena-Coeymans-Selkirk schools and St. Thomas School. The contest was designed to spark students’ interest in businesses …

Student members of the BCMS Helping Hands Club, along with club advisors Cara Qualia and Cyrilla Peluso, recently participated in the Kids CAN Build competition hosted by the Shalom Food Pantry at Crossgates Mall. Kids CAN Build is a friendly competition for middle school students hosted by the Shalom Food Pantry. Students are tasked with …
